Message ID | fae03aba-c42f-4d1e-52eb-f8421ce45627@codeaurora.org (mailing list archive) |
---|---|
State | Not Applicable, archived |
Delegated to: | Andy Gross |
Headers | show |
diff --git a/drivers/mmc/host/sdhci-msm.c b/drivers/mmc/host/sdhci-msm.c index 10cdc84..2da9c4e 100644 --- a/drivers/mmc/host/sdhci-msm.c +++ b/drivers/mmc/host/sdhci-msm.c @@ -1283,6 +1283,9 @@ static int sdhci_msm_probe(struct platform_device *pdev) pm_runtime_use_autosuspend(&pdev->dev); host->mmc_host_ops.execute_tuning = sdhci_msm_execute_tuning; + host->mmc->caps |= MMC_CAP_WAIT_WHILE_BUSY; + host->mmc->caps |= MMC_CAP_AGGRESSIVE_PM; + host->mmc->caps2 |= MMC_CAP2_SLEEP_AWAKE; ret = sdhci_add_host(host); if (ret)